Organico, a two-star restaurant in Port Washington, is closed and unlikely to reopen there.

It’s the fourth eatery in recent years at the address.

The Main Street spot has been shut for more than a week.

Sources familiar with the restaurant’s management said Organico isn’t expected to open again on the site, but that its ownership may seek another location.

The owner of Organico could not be reached for comment. And the telephone at the 75 Main St. restaurant is not working, either.

Organico specialized, as the name suggests, in organic fare. The sleek restaurant’s better dishes included beef “lollipops,” or meatballs; fried calamari; linguine alla carbonara; sesame tuna; a grilled pork porterhouse; and steaks and burgers using Painted Hills beef.

Previous occupants included the central Asian restaurant, Kazan (2012); internationalist Innuendo (2011); and Big Apple BBQ (2010).
